I am thinking of getting a Creative Micro Photo 8 GB mp3 player and I was wondering if anyone has any opinions on this player.

I am thinking it will be a good one because it has 8 GB, which is a pretty good size, it has a removable li-ion battery (so you can carry extra and they're easy to replace), it has a color screen, you can choose between 10 colors, and it has an FM radio and a digital recorder. Plus there is a $30 rebate right now, so I could get one for about $140 with tax.

Also the reviews are mostly positive. There are some people who have had a bad experience, but it sounds like that is a small percentage.

I had a Creative Zen Micro (not the photo version but the previous version) and I loved it, I recently gave it to my sister when I upgraded to a Zen Vision: M.  Great battery life (almost twice your average iPods and is removable like you mentioned), no dongle to use (ie you can plug your USB or power cord right into the player without a special connector) and I like the Zen's touch pad (though some find it too sensitive).  One note, this is a Janus player (ie Microsoft's play for sure) so it won't work with iTunes and while Creative's software is ok it installs like 10 different programs on your PC which annoying, thankfully there's Windows Media Player 11 (in beta right now but you can get it from MS's website) which is one of the best music organizing programs I've ever used and it sincs easily with the zen line.

I will agree with Spriggan on this. (Gasp!) I have a Zen Vision: M as well and love it. It's very intuitive and the battery life is excellent. Any day at work I can listen to my music non-stop for 8 hours, plus I can watch an episode of Batman or two during break. The Vision is a bit bigger and heftier than an iPod but it's oh so awesome.

And I've found that all my podcasts are downloaded in mp3 format, so take that Apple. I can apply them right onto my Zen and no problems, I've got podcasts!

The only problem I have is that GIF file formats aren't supported. I find this rather silly and completely stupid. I had a long email correspondence with the Creative folks and they did explain to me why this is, but never why they can't program the support for it.

The Zen is a wonderful mp3 player, plus a somewhat cheaper alternative to an iPod. You can't go wrong.
